We print them either on one or both sides. If you want to include more information and graphic elements, the second option is more suitable.

Business cards are most often cut into standard sizes: 90x50 mm, 85x54 mm, 85x55 mm, 50x50 mm, although very few choose a different size, and even if they do, the deviations are minimal. In our offer, you can also find round and folded business cards. The edges of the business cards are generally cut at an angle, but you can also opt for rounded edges, which are cut with a die-cutting machine.
The fact is, the format doesn’t play a huge role in the visual effect, so those who want to stand out or be different use other methods, mainly focusing on different ways of finishing the business cards, such as lamination, digital or traditional thermography, deep printing, embossed 3D UV partial varnish, printing on special creative papers that differ from standard papers mainly in color and texture.

Business Cards - Standard

 

These business cards are the most affordable and also the simplest in appearance. Based on our experience, we could call the STANDARD BUSINESS CARD a card that is printed and laminated with matte lamination on both sides, on coated paper with a weight of 350 g/m².

Less commonly, business cards are laminated with Gloss lamination, chosen mainly by those who prefer a shiny effect.

For some time now, Soft-Touch lamination has also been very popular, which, although visually matte, feels velvety and refined to the touch.

The papers used for printing standard business cards are coated, uncoated, or recycled papers, in weights from 300 g/m² to 400 g/m².

You can choose from standard formats like 85x54 mm, 90x50 mm, or square 50x50 mm, as well as round ones with a diameter of 50 mm. For those who want to include more information on their business card, we also offer folded business cards in open formats of 54x170 mm or 85x108 mm.

Business Cards - 3D UV Spot

 

To create a business card that “impresses,” it’s necessary to meet several criteria, such as content, graphics, paper choice, finishing… One option for finishing is definitely 3D UV spot printing with a transparent embossed varnish.

3D UV spot varnishing is a printing process where selected graphic elements on the business card are additionally printed with a transparent, glossy varnish. The varnish highlights specific graphic elements, making them shine. Since the thickness of the varnish layer is about 380 μm, you can easily feel it under your fingers.

Business cards with this type of finishing are unique and sophisticated. This finishing option is mainly suitable for printing on smooth coated papers in weights from 300 to 400 g/m².

To achieve a glossy effect, the business cards are first laminated with matte, anti-scratch, or soft-touch lamination. If lamination is not chosen, the varnish effect may not be as pronounced, and the graphic elements may not stand out as desired.

Like printing, 3D UV spot varnishing can be done on one or both sides, and multiple graphic elements can be varnished. The only limitation is the thickness of the lines you want to varnish. Keep in mind that the UV gloss varnish has a tolerance of approximately ± 0.5 mm, so it is not recommended to apply varnish to very small text or thin lines, as perfect registration cannot be guaranteed.

Business Cards - 3D Metallic Foil

 

Of course, there are also different special effects with which you can achieve a WOW EFFECT on your business card. One of them is definitely digital heat printing with metallic foil, which allows you to achieve incredible visual effects that are difficult to replicate with traditional printing. The luxurious and attractive effects of embossed metallic foil undoubtedly have a unique visual impact that demands attention.

Digital heat printing with foil is a relatively new printing technology or finishing technique in which selected graphic elements are additionally printed with gold, silver, or metallic foil in various colors. For this premium finishing option, smooth, matte paper surfaces are needed, which are achieved by pre-laminating.

Unlike traditional heat printing, digital foil printing is much faster and cheaper as it doesn’t require expensive dies, making it suitable for small and medium print runs.

Compared to classic heat printing, it’s important to highlight that this technology has certain limitations. As mentioned earlier, smooth paper is required (pre-lamination of the paper), and attention must be paid to the graphic elements you want to print.

Business Cards - Creative

 

Creative business cards are printed on so-called creative-design papers. These papers stand out either in color or texture. Anyone who chooses this paper definitely wants to be unique. Creative papers can generally be divided into colored, textured, and metallic papers. Among the most popular are metallic papers, which give the business card something extra.

With these business cards, two things need to be emphasized. The first is the lamination of the cards, as this option is not available. Lamination would ruin exactly what made you choose the creative paper – its texture, metallic effect, shine, etc. If laminated, for example, business cards printed on metallic gold paper would lose their golden sheen and achieve the opposite effect from what you desired.

The second thing to consider is the color coverage. The larger the color coverage, the less you’ll see the original color or texture of the paper, so we suggest avoiding large color areas in your design to preserve the paper’s natural beauty. Creative business cards can be printed on one side or both sides.

Business Cards - Premium HOT foil / Embossed

 

In the Premium group, you can choose business cards enhanced with classic heat or deep printing. Unlike digital heat printing, classic heat or deep printing requires the creation of a die, which is used to apply metallic foil to the material at high temperatures or emboss the material to create a raised pattern. The final result is a unique and refined glossy metallic graphic element or embossed surface on the paper.

The color palette for heat printing foils is very diverse – from black to various shades of blue, red, and purple, as well as metallic foils like bronze, gold, and silver. These are also the most commonly used, so you will often come across terms like gold printing or foil printing.

There are no restrictions regarding the choice of paper, as heat printing can be applied to both standard and creative-design papers, as well as recycled ones. The business cards can also be laminated if desired, but if you choose creative-design papers, lamination is not possible.

The third option you can choose is heat printing on black paper. Black paper with metallic gold foil and an embossed logo is definitely a combination that cannot go unnoticed!

Business Cards - Multiloft

 

Finally, we need to mention "sandwich business cards" or Multiloft business cards, which are chosen by those who want a thicker business card. These are made from multiple layers of paper that are pressed together to create a business card almost 1 mm thick. The center of the business card is available in various colors. These can be printed on one side or both sides, but lamination is not possible for Multiloft business cards!

Due to the large amount of information such as the logo, company name, address, phone numbers, fax, email, caution is needed when designing and choosing typography. Simple fonts in one color, most often black or gray, are recommended, not too large and not too small (7 pt). The use of light fonts made from process colors may be more readable on screens than in print, so caution is advised here!

Given the natural color of the paper, we recommend avoiding large color coverage in the design, as this will preserve the paper’s natural beauty. We advise against using dark colors because the specific nature of the paper and the thickness of the ink layer may cause it to crack or have jagged edges when cut.
